
INTERNATIONAL TRENDS AND SERVICES
The International Trends and Services Facet focuses on global awareness of the lived experiences of people of African Ancestry throughout the diaspora.
Aligned with The Links, Incorporated signature program - Education Across the Miles, countries of focus for education and cultural activities have been Jamaica, The Bahamas, Brazil, Liberia, and Haiti. Direct aid activities include sponsoring goats to support Haitian villages, education materials for schools in Liberia and supporting the construction and furnishings for an all girls dorm for (Bahamas school). The International Trends and Services Facet also plans activities to celebrate International Day of the Woman in the Green Screen Project program, promotes the science of developing products from shea nuts and processes for clean water in workshops in the eSTEAM-ED Program and finally embarking on a program to expand Oral Health education and supplies to Ghana through the Smart M.O.U.T.H. program.

EDUCATION ACROSS THE MILES
The Atlanta (GA) Chapter of the Links, Incorporated is committed to global awareness and promotes the lived experiences of the people of African Ancestry through micro learning opportunities in print and social media campaigns. Additionally, established programs such as smart M.O.U.T.H. are expanding to bring educational resources and supplies to improve the oral health of our communities in Ghana and the Caribbean. Critical environmental issues impacting the global community such as clean water are presented in the STEAM workshops, advocacy of US global program support through writing campaigns to legislators and celebration of International Day of the Women ensure the integration of global awareness in our programs
